web-dev-qa-db-fra.com

Comment changer le gestionnaire de fenêtres par défaut Xfce4?

Comment puis-je changer le gestionnaire de fenêtres par défaut pour Xfce4?

Pour une raison quelconque, xfwm ne s'exécute pas lorsque j'exécute xfce4 Shell.

11
idgar

Le moyen le plus simple que j'ai trouvé de changer de manière permanente le gestionnaire de fenêtres par défaut est:

  1. Téléchargez votre WM désiré.

  2. Ensuite, allez dans: Outils système> Préférences> Applications de démarrage.

  3. Puis cliquez sur "ajouter".

  4. Si vous voulez, par exemple, changer votre WM par défaut en métacité, dans "nom", mettez "métacité" et dans "commande", mettez "métacité --remplace". Cliquez sur "ajouter".

  5. Déconnectez-vous> connectez-vous.

11
Rafael

Faire YourWindowManager --replace signifie que xfwm4 a déjà commencé lors de la connexion et que vous l’arrêtez pour démarrer un nouveau gestionnaire de fenêtres ... cela fonctionne, mais il existe un moyen plus rapide et plus propre comme ce type explique prenant kwin comme exemple.

XFCE démarre le gestionnaire de fenêtres spécifié dans /etc/xdg/xfce4/xfconf/xfce-perchannel-xml/xfce4-session.xml ou, sous xubuntu, dans /etc/xdg/xdg-xubuntu/xfce4/xfconf/xfce-perchannel-xml/xfce4-session.xml

Dans ce fichier, recherchez la propriété Client0_Command et modifiez sa valeur: <value type="string" value="xfwm4"/> en <value type="string" value="kwin"/> (évidemment, remplacez "kwin" par le gestionnaire de fenêtres de votre choix). Vous devez accéder à la racine. Vous pouvez également copier et modifier ce fichier dans /home/user/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-session.xml si vous souhaitez que les modifications affectent uniquement votre espace utilisateur.

Dans XFCE, il est courant pour nous de sauvegarder notre session lors de la déconnexion, n'oubliez pas de nettoyer votre session: Gestionnaire de paramètres-> Session et démarrage-> onglet Session-> Effacer les sessions enregistrées

Maintenant, vous pouvez vous déconnecter et revenir.

10
djahma

En général...

  1. Téléchargez votre gestionnaire de fenêtres souhaité si vous ne l'avez pas déjà
  2. Exécutez-le avec --replace, donc pour le gestionnaire par défaut XFCE xfwm4 --replace
  3. Déconnectez-vous, mais assurez-vous d'avoir coché l'option "Enregistrer la session pour les connexions futures". La boîte de dialogue de déconnexion, si non disponible autrement, peut être appelée à partir d'une ligne de commande xfce4-session-logout
2
Matthew Walker